Course Description
The Advanced Project Management Course is designed for professionals seeking to lead and deliver complex projects across various sectors. This intensive, hands-on program equips participants with advanced competencies in project planning, risk management, stakeholder engagement, leadership, resource optimization, and performance monitoring. Utilizing globally recognized methodologies such as PMBOK®, PRINCE2®, and Agile, the course ensures participants can consistently deliver projects on time, within scope, and on budget—while driving strategic value across their organizations.
Course Objectives
Participants will be able to:
- Apply advanced project management methodologies and tools in real-world scenarios
- Lead cross-functional teams using effective leadership techniques
- Conduct stakeholder analysis and develop communication and engagement strategies
- Identify, mitigate, and control project risks
- Perform advanced schedule and cost analysis using forecasting and Earned Value Management (EVM)
- Manage programs and portfolios comprising multiple interrelated projects
- Align project execution with organizational strategy and key performance indicators (KPIs)

Course Modules
Module 1: Project Management Fundamentals and Frameworks
- Overview of PMBOK®, PRINCE2®, Agile, and Hybrid models
- Project lifecycle integration and governance
- Defining roles and responsibilities
Module 2: Strategic Project Planning and Initiation
- Project charter and business case development
- Feasibility studies and stakeholder mapping
- Scope, goal, and deliverables definition
Module 3: Advanced Work Breakdown Structures (WBS) and Scheduling
- WBS creation and decomposition
- Task sequencing and network diagramming
- Gantt chart development
Module 4: Cost Estimation, Budgeting, and Financial Control
- Estimation techniques: bottom-up, parametric, analogous
- Budget development and control accounts
- Earned Value Management (EVM), CPI, SPI, and forecasting
Module 5: Risk Management and Issue Resolution
- Qualitative and quantitative risk analysis
- Risk register development and mitigation planning
- Issue tracking and contingency planning
Module 6: Resource Planning, Procurement, and Contract Management
- Human resource planning and team structuring
- Procurement strategy and bid evaluation
- Contract negotiation and vendor performance management
Module 7: Stakeholder Engagement and Communication Management
- Stakeholder identification and influence mapping
- Communication strategies and conflict resolution
- Satisfaction metrics and reporting
Module 8: Monitoring, Control, and Performance Reporting
- KPI tracking and baseline monitoring
- Integrated change control and variance analysis
- Executive reporting and lessons learned
Module 9: Program and Portfolio Management
- Managing multiple interrelated projects
- Portfolio prioritization and alignment with strategy
- Benefits realization and business value tracking
Module 10: Project Simulation and Presentation
- Simulated complex project execution
- Team collaboration and delivery
- Project presentation to expert panel
